Southern Iran hit by earthquake of magnitude 5.5


Southern Iran hit by earthquake of magnitude 5.5

A magnitude 5.5 earthquake struck southern Iran at 7.13 am (local time) on Thursday, the GFZ German Research Center for Geosciences said. The quake was recorded at a depth of 10 km, with its epicentre located at 27.36 degrees north latitude and 52.60 degrees east longitude.This is a developing story
